You have a very beat up coin is all, most likely done in a garage by pre-teen garage imps. This was done by hammering one coin into another, commonly referred to as a "Vise job" or Image transfer. Hence:

PMD

What's PMD?

It stands for Post Mint Damage, and refers to any damage a coin has suffered after leaving the mint.

PSD. If the coin has incuse marks on the surface, flattened rims and out of round edges, it is a cull coin. Face value. If it were a premium coin the value would be reduced by 90%.
